Re: Red Bull Air Race Sat 17 & Sun 18 April, 2010.
http://www.southperth.wa.gov.au/News/Re ... -Race-2010
What areas will be partitioned off for fee-paying spectators?
Finalised this week, there are two ticketed areas that will be fenced off along the City of South Perth foreshore in Sir James Mitchell Park.
Ticketed Area #1 will be between Coode St and the Esplanade car park, Ticketed Area #2 will be between Hurlingham Rd and Douglas Ave.
What will the costs be?
The City is not directly involved in the process of deciding admission prices for the ticketed areas, and Red Bull Air Race organizers have not yet finalised prices.

Google maps link for the area here: LINKWill there be any space dedicated for "free viewing"?
There will be two substantial free viewing areas between Narrows Bridge and the Esplanade car park, and between Hurlingham Rd and Ellam St.
Free spectator areas will have toilet facilities, first aid stations, an area for lost children, free drinking water and rubbish bins.
The City required significant areas of the park to be unfenced to enable the public to enjoy the event free of charge.
What is the Council's position on charging spectators? Is it in favour of the move and does it see the move as justified?
This event is not organised by the City of South Perth. Charging spectators for events is a knock on effect of the global trend towards ticketed events.
